Produktinformationen "Biomarkers and Therapeutical Targets for Prion Diseases"
This book explores the intricate landscape of prion diseases, exploring the various methodologies for detecting human and animal prions, emphasizing both current techniques and those under development, as well as emerging techniques and methodologies for biomarker detection in prion diseases, paving the way for improved diagnostic and therapeutic approaches.The rational development of theranostic small molecules for prion diseases is also included, shedding light on potential treatment. It examines the utility of prion disease diagnostic markers in pre-symptomatic disease stages, offering insights into early detection strategies.Pharmacological approaches in prion diseases are explored, along with the potential of Lab-on-Chip platforms for monitoring prion and "prion-like" amyloid assembly and behavior. The role of reactive microglia and astrocytes as therapeutic targets is investigated, highlighting novel avenues for intervention.Furthermore, the book addresses biological fluid biomarkers in human prion diseases, paying special attention to biosafety considerations. Human genetic evidence is analyzed to identify new targets in prion diseases, discussing both opportunities and challenges.The utilization of RT-QuIC analysis of peripheral tissues and PMCA applications in prion disease diagnosis is examined, along with the extension of seed amplification assays for the clinical diagnosis of neurodegenerative disorders beyond prion pathologies. Overall, the book provides a comprehensive overview of biomarkers and therapeutic targets in prion diseases, encapsulating both current knowledge and emerging trends in the field.Chapter [Human Genetic Evidence for New Targets in Prion Diseases –Opportunities and Challenges] is available open access under a Creative Commons Attribution 4.0 International License via link.springer.com.
